National Union of Workers to strike Thursday

Nablus – Ma’an – The national union of workers called for a massive strike in all provinces Thursday after officials announced the failure of an agreement between the union and the Ministry of Local Government.

The strike will be to preserve the rights of workers, a union representative said. Issues of job security were top on the list along with a rise in wages to match cost of living increases. Union officials said they were pushing for a binding agreement on a document that had already been approved by the ministry.

The union declared a similar strike last Thursday, demanding meetings take place. During the week sit down discussions were held at the Union Headquarters in Nablus with members of the Ministry. Officials said several issues were on the verge of solutions, but the pay-raises were a sticking point.
